Deep-breathing

You can take control of your anxiety through simple breathing exercises. Breathing slowly and deeply through the stomach can help reduce anxiety levels by reducing heart rate and blood pressure. It takes some practice but it can help to relax the nervous system and lessen symptoms of anxiety. The goal is to breathe slowly and deeply to signal your body that you are safe and calm. If you're experiencing anxiety, you should talk to a mental health professional. They can help identify the triggers and suggest ways to treat them.

Deep breathing is not always simple. It takes a lot of practice to be able to do it consistently. Most people don't take the time to perform a deep breath exercise when they are stressed or anxious. The good news is that there are easy techniques that can be done quickly and effortlessly in any situation.

The 4-7-8 breathing technique is a powerful way to reduce anxiety. This breathing technique involves counting to four as you breathe in through your nose and holding your breath for seven seconds, then exhaling for eight seconds. This method can be employed in any situation to relax. It can be particularly helpful if you are having difficulty sleeping or are feeling anxious.

Pursed-lip breathing is a different breathing technique used to treat anxiety. It helps relieve stress symptoms and improves lung function. To practice this breathing technique close your mouth and then press your lips together like you're drinking from a straw. You can also take a deep breath by placing your hand on your chest. Repeat this exercise a few times per day for at least 10 minutes to see the best results.

Breathing exercises are a crucial component of a variety of health practices, including yoga. Some yoga variations, like the lion's breath or alternate nostril breathing (nadi shodhana), are specifically designed to reduce anxiety and stress. Breathing exercises are also a part of some meditation practices such as mindfulness and tai chi.

Exercise

Try to incorporate more exercise into your routine if you suffer from anxiety. Not just does regular physical activity promote overall mental health but it also helps your body's chemistry to reduce anxiety symptoms. Exercise stimulates the release of endorphins, which are a natural feel-good chemical that can help calm and stabilize mood. Exercise also boosts levels of the neurotransmitters serotonin and G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A) that are known to reduce anxiety.

A low-intensity workout, even three times per week is effective at reducing anxiety according to a new study published in the Journal of Affective Disorders. The study involved 223 adults with anxiety disorders. They were divided into one of three groups: A group that participated in an exercise program that was low-intensity, a group that did not engage in any exercise and a control group. The group that exercised saw the greatest reduction in anxiety-related symptoms.

Yoga

Anxiety is a frequent mental health issue. It can lead to physical symptoms like heart palpitations and chest pain. There are a variety of natural remedies for anxiety, including exercise and relaxation activities. Some of these remedies can be used to supplement prescribed medications. Always consult your doctor before taking any supplements or herbal remedies. They can have dangerous side effects, and can interact with certain medications.

Yoga is a form of exercise that has been practiced for a long time. It focuses on connecting mind and body with the breath. It is a fantastic anxiety treatment for panic and anxiety attacks because it calms the nervous system and increases mindfulness. Yoga is appropriate for people of all ages and fitness level since it can be easily adapted to your needs. You can how do you treat anxiety without medication it at the comfort of your own home.

Practicing deep-breathing techniques, which are called pranayama in yoga. It can reduce anxiety. These breathing exercises can be performed during a meditation time or just at any time. Deep-breathing helps to relax the nervous system and can be a helpful countermeasure to anxiety's false alarm of danger. These exercises should be practiced frequently, not just during an anxiety attack.

Another benefit of yoga is that it helps you manage your emotions. Yoga can boost your mood and boost your confidence. It will also help you to identify and avoid stressors that cause anxiety.

Yoga can calm the nervous system and activate the calming effects in the brain. Yoga's combination of mindful breathing and slow movements stimulates the vagus nervous system which regulates parasympathetic nervous systems. The vagus nerve regulates heart rate variability which is an important indicator of stress.

Meditation

Many types of meditation have been proven to ease anxiety. It calms the nervous system regulates breathing, and slows down racing thoughts. It also promotes feelings of peace and well-being. According to a study in General Hospital Psychiatry published in 2009, those who meditated regularly for three years experienced positive effects over the long term on their mental well-being.

Anxiety is a complex disorder that affects mind and body function. It draws attention, reduces concentration and impedes memory. It causes you to focus on the worst outcomes that could happen, tighten your muscles and reduce your breathing.
